Ok, I'm new on this site so I'll make the biggest contribution I can and tell you all I can about Neal Burcham. It may be a bit more info then some of you care for but I don't really care.
The Kid can play, straight up! One reason for a lack of offers is that teams were scarred that if ARK offers him late he will go ahead and flip his commitment. Kind of like what happened with Tyler Wilson and Tulsa. I confess I am not a SMU fan per say, but When June Jones got hired on it peeked my intrest. Now Neal Burcham, who is from my home town, commits so I think I have another team to root for. Not saying I'll pull for the ponies over my hogs, but I'll be paying a lot more attention to you guys now.
Burcham is on the light side, but he's still a 17 year old kid. At a legit 6' 2" maybe 6' 3" he can still fill out and add a good 20 to 30 pounds of muscle. Has great accuracy and can actually read a D. The competition isn't the highest that the state has to offer, but there is a good bit of talent in it, that conference in particular is rough. For example, Greenwood (Who Burchams team Greenbrier, lost their first game to this season) has won something like 5 of the last 10 state titles. In the late 90's early 00's (When I went) Greenbrier was not a good team. We have a city population of about 5,000 and some of the teams in our conference were 40,000+. The coaches got fired and the state re-classified the schools. Our new coach (Coach Tribble) Coached liked 30 years at a DIV 2 college and stepped down when his wife got cancer. He decided to get back into coaching and Greenbrier had an opening. first year 0 wins. Second year, 1 win. 3rd year, the first year Neal was QB there, state semi finals. Last year they made the playoffs but I'm not sure how far they went, I believe the quarter finals.
All in all, if you give him some time, like a red shirt year, you could have something really special! Oh, and everyone I talk to says he is an extremly high character kid!
